Hulger’s Plumen Bulbs Turn CFL’s Into Art

CFL bulbs may be energy-efficient, but they aren’t exactly known for their aesthetic beauty. Hulger rids CFL’s of their uninteresting reputation with Plumen bulbs. These energy-efficient bulbs, which were spotted at the UK’s 100% Design exhibition, are named for the “plumes” that hang from their pendant fittings.

Let there be Green Light! - Eco Friendly LED Bulbs

Upgrade: $30 Compact Fluorescent Light (CFL) Bulbs are a much Greener alternative to conventional incandescent bulbs lasting up to 10x longer, and using roughly 1/6 of the power. This disadvantage to these is they contain a small amount of mercury and should not be disposed of in the trash. LED Light Bulbs are a mercury Free alternative [...]
